Curriculum and Instruction, MEd Concentration in ASTL: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ics (STEM)
STEM education creates critical thinkers, increases science literacy, and enables the next generation of innovators.
This concentration provides advanced professional development in science, technology, engineering and mathematics teaching and learning for practicing elementary, middle, or high school science teachers.
